My Students

Think of a classroom of 30 general education and diverse learner students in the city of Chicago who are all expected to successfully master the demanding Common Core State Standards without the resources needed to meet those demands. All the instruction for these students needs to be differentiated to meet each of their individual end of the year NWEA goals. I want my students to receive the education they deserve with the resources that they need at their instructional level.

Over 95% of the students at my school qualify for free lunch.

Many students in the school do not have Internet access at home. My class consists of 30% diverse learners. These students have exceptional needs, as well as goals that need to be met by the end of the year on the NWEA standardized test. The students love technology and see it as a great resource to help them achieve their goals. They are motivated to meet their goals, and excited to continue learning and expanding on their reading and math skills through the use of several different programs available to them online that are both fun and educational.

My Project

I am requesting 3 Chromebooks to support differentiated learning. These Chromebooks will help assist with differentiated instruction based on each student's individual level. Students will have access to assignments at their level that I can personally create for them and send to them through an online program. I will have the capability of assigning work and creating quizzes to see how well my students are mastering a standard. Also, the students will have access to a variety of online resources to help them expand their reading and math knowledge.

Your donation to this project will change the way my students learn.

By having this technology available to the students throughout the whole day, the students will always be receiving instruction at their level. Considering this is an inclusion classroom with diverse learners, it is important that the students feel confident in the work they are producing. By having work at their level, this can help boost their confidence in the work that they produce in the classroom.
